+/******************************************
+ * Runtime helper to convert dynamic array of one
+ * type to dynamic array of another.
+ * Adjusts the length of the array.
+ * Throws exception if new length is not aligned.
+ */
+
+extern (C)
+
+void[] _d_arraycast(size_t tsize, size_t fsize, void[] a)
+{
+    auto length = a.length;
+
+    auto nbytes = length * fsize;
+    if (nbytes % tsize != 0)
+    {
+    throw new Exception("array cast misalignment");
+    }
+    length = nbytes / tsize;
+    *cast(size_t *)&a = length; // jam new length
+    return a;
+}
+
+unittest
+{
+    byte[int.sizeof * 3] b;
+    int[] i;
+    short[] s;
+
+    i = cast(int[])b;
+    assert(i.length == 3);
+
+    s = cast(short[])b;
+    assert(s.length == 6);
+
+    s = cast(short[])i;
+    assert(s.length == 6);
+}
